Schlumberger (SLB) Price Target Increased to $80.00 by Analysts at SunTrust Banks

Schlumberger (NYSE:SLB) had its target price boosted by SunTrust Banks to $80.00 in a note issued to investors on Tuesday, The Fly reports. The brokerage currently has a “hold” rating on the oil and gas company’s stock. SunTrust Banks’ target price suggests a potential upside of 0.26% from the company’s previous close. SunTrust Banks also issued estimates for Schlumberger’s Q1 2018 earnings at $0.41 EPS, Q3 2018 earnings at $0.57 EPS, Q4 2018 earnings at $0.66 EPS, Q1 2019 earnings at $0.64 EPS, Q2 2019 earnings at $0.76 EPS, Q3 2019 earnings at $0.89 EPS, Q4 2019 earnings at $1.03 EPS and FY2019 earnings at $3.32 EPS.

Schlumberger (NYSE:SLB) last released its earnings results on Friday, January 19th. The oil and gas company reported $0.48 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.44 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$8.18 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$8.12 billion. Schlumberger had a positive return on equity of 5.27% and a negative net margin of 4.94%. Schlumberger’s revenue was up 15.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the company earned $0.27 earnings per share. analysts anticipate that Schlumberger will post 2.17 EPS for the current year.

About Schlumberger

Schlumberger N.V. provides technology for reservoir characterization, drilling, production and processing to the oil and gas industry. The Company’s segments include Reservoir Characterization Group, Drilling Group, Production Group and Cameron Group. The Reservoir Characterization Group consists of the principal technologies involved in finding and defining hydrocarbon resources.
